Common Hot Water Heater Service Jobs
Water heater installation - professional setup of new units for reliable hot water supply.
Tank repair services - fixing leaks, rust, or corrosion in existing water heaters.
Tankless water heater upgrades - replacing traditional units with energy-efficient, on-demand systems.
Sediment flushing and maintenance - removing buildup to extend the lifespan of the water heater.
Thermostat and component replacement - restoring proper function and temperature control.
Emergency water heater repairs - addressing sudden failures to restore hot water quickly.
Hot Water Heater Service Questions
How do I know if my hot water heater needs service? Signs include inconsistent water temperature, strange noises, or leaks around the unit.
What are common reasons for hot water heater failure? Issues often stem from sediment buildup, thermostat problems, or a failing heating element.
Can a hot water heater be repaired or does it need replacement? Repair is possible for some issues, but significant wear or age may require a replacement.
What maintenance tasks help extend the life of a hot water heater? Flushing the tank annually and checking the anode rod can help maintain performance.
